CVE-2008-0772

33
FAUCET Score

CVE-2008-0772 describes a SQL injection vulnerability in the com_doc component for both Joomla! and Mambo, specifically through the 'sid' parameter in a 'view' task within index.php. This critical flaw allows unauthenticated remote attackers to execute arbitrary SQL commands, potentially leading to full compromise of the affected systems. While not observed in active exploitation or on the KEV catalog, public exploit code exists, and its high FAUCET Risk Score of 87/100 indicates significant potential impact despite minimal community discussion or media coverage.
